dyCodeHighlighter
<!-- dyCodeHighlighter js and css files already added to this website --> By default we get the following output when we add the following class and attribute.
Using the following classes:
.dyCodeHighlighter this will instruct dyCodeHighlighter to style the code.line-numbers to show line numbersUsing the following attributes:
data-dyCodeHighlighter-highlight="11,20,22" to highlight line number 11, 20 and 22<pre class="dyCodeHighlighter line-numbers"
data-dyCodeHighlighter-highlight="11,20,22">
<code>
// some code goes here ...
</code>
</pre>

To remove the thick left side border we use the .no-thick-left-border class.
Using the following classes:
.dyCodeHighlighter this will instruct dyCodeHighlighter to style the code.line-numbers to show line numbers.no-thick-left-border to remove the thick left side borderUsing the following attributes:
data-dyCodeHighlighter-highlight="11,20,22" to highlight line number 11, 20 and 22<pre class="dyCodeHighlighter no-thick-left-border line-numbers"
data-dyCodeHighlighter-highlight="11,20,22">
<code>
// some code goes here ...
</code>
</pre>
